Germany to finance production of Ukraine’s long-range UAVs

The German government has signed the first contract to finance long-range weapons production in Ukraine, German outlet Welt reported on July 1.

The deal covers the manufacture of more than 500 Antonov-196 UAVs, which were already used in strikes against targets in Russia. The drones have a flight range of about 1,200 kilometers and can carry a 50‑kilogram explosive payload.

According to the report, the An-196 drones made under this program will be ready for use in the coming months.

German Defense Ministry officials confirmed that Berlin has taken on financing the project but declined to provide details on the types of armaments, the schedule, or the funding amounts. In a statement, the ministry said the support would enable Ukraine “to quickly acquire weapon systems that its military has already mastered.”

An-196 UAVs were likely used in the attack on a military factory in Russia’s Udmurtia earlier on July 1. Ukraine’s SBU security service said that drones were used in strike, covering 1,300 kilometers.
